Medica Hospitals, one of the most reputed and leading healthcare chains in eastern India today, has built and managed a number of Multispecialty and Super speciality healthcare facilities across the region over the past few years.

Beginning its journey with Medica North Bengal Clinic (MNBC) in Siliguri in 2008, the Group launched its flagship Hospital–Medica Superspecialty Hospital (MSH)–in Kolkata in 2010. Soon after Medica Cancer Hospital in Rangapani, Siliguri, fulfilled the dire need of a comprehensive cancer facility in North Bengal, and the trust hospital R.C. Agarwal Memorial run by Medica in Tinsukia brought quality multispecialty healthcare to Assam.

Medica tied-up with Tata Steel In 2014 to run the operations of Kantilal Gandhi Memorial Hospital (an existing unit in Jharkhand) and with the Jain Samaj for Bhagwan Mahavir Medica Superspecialty Hospital (a new venture in Ranchi). Tata Steel Medica Hospital in Kalinganagar, Odisha, began operations in 20 15. In 2017 Medica stepped into Bihar with a specialized heart care unit, Medica Heart Institute, Patna, providing comprehensive heart care services in the region.

Outreach programmes

In its endeavour to make superior healthcare more accessible and available to the masses living in remote areas, away from major cities, Medica has undertaken a number of pioneering ventures.

Medica Virtual Clinics are tele-linked consultation facilities provided by the hospital in association with Tata communications, to remote locations where access to quality healthcare is rarely available. Senior Doctors from Medica Kolkata are available for consultation online in clinics in various small towns.

Implant ICU is a new concept started by Medica to reach critical care to areas that sorely lack it. Reaching advanced healthcare beyond the Metropolitan cities is a challenge in our country. Most tier 2 & 3 cities, which also cater to the health needs of the surrounding urban and rural population, do not have the requisite infrastructure to support patients  r requiring critical support, necessitating their transfer to one of the metropolises at a huge cost and logistic difficulty. Medica has aimed to address this need with the Medica Implant ICU, which will provide critical care support to hospitals in smaller towns and cities. The ICUs will be tele-linked to the world class unit in the Kolkata hospital to provide 24×7 supervision.

Medica launched the Chest Pain Rapid Responder Service in December 2016 to transport of probable Heart attack victims to advanced heart care units to ensure treatment within the Golden Hour. Fitted With video conferencing facility and manned by trained Emergency Medical Technicians, the necessary treatment can begin in transit with supervision by a Cardiologist.

Medica Home Care Service provides complete care at home for elderly, bed-bound or chronic patients, reducing the necessity of repeated hospital visits and expenditure, apart from need-based requirements like a Doctor or nurse’s home visits, basic health check-up at home, Physiotherapy services and Care Managers for regular monitoring. Social Welfare projects instituted by Medica

Medica Superspecialty Hospital has instituted a number of innovative projects/schemes keeping the welfare of patients in mind.

KARMA (Kolkata Accident Response & Medical Assistance) was launched by Medica in collaboration with Kolkata Police in March, 2012. The project provides 24 hours trauma care service for victims of road accidents in the city, transporting them to healthcare facilities closest to the site of trauma. 18 ambulances are kept stationed 24×7 at various locations across the city. The emergency calls to the KARMA helpline are received at the Command Centre run by Medica on its premises and the ambulance stationed nearest to the accident location is directed to attend to the victim. The movement of the ambulances is monitored by the Command Centre. This project has been replicated in Jamshedpur and Ranchi also.

Project HOPE

Healthcare for Overseas Parents and Elders (HOPE) is a project for the benefit of the elderly parents of young professionals settled abroad, who do not have any support system here to deal with medical emergencies.

Caddy Scheme

Launched at Royal Calcutta Golf Club, in association with the club authorities, the scheme provides the benefit of medical insurance to the caddies and their families. Regular check-up camps are held at the club and over the counter medicines dispensed free of charge.

Swasthya Mitra

A scheme introduced mainly for the benefit of the elderly population, the initiative trains young men and women to conduct basic health check-up including blood pressure and blood sugar tests, height and weight monitoring and emergency first aid care , to enable them to use their training to provide a basic health support to the senior citizens. These are our Swasthya Mitra who have become a source of great support for a number of elderly citizens of Kolkata, who depend on them for their regular health monitoring and also in times of emergency.
